Reggio Emilia Expert Dr. Naama Zoran Invigorates BT PreSchool Teachers

World-renowned developmental psychologist and education consultant Dr. Naama Zoran met with Beth Tfiloh PreSchool faculty to share her best practices for the Reggio Emilia educational philosophy that underpins BT PreSchool’s emergent curriculum.

The emergent curriculum generates long-term topical exploration by igniting the students’ curiosity in the world around them and giving them a lifelong love of learning. Dr. Zoran, who founded the Early Childhood Department at Israel’s Ministry of Education, inspired the BT PreSchool teachers to further elevate the quality of each classroom experience.

Dr. Zoran framed the Reggio Emilia approach through a Jewish lens, deepening our PreSchool teachers’ understanding of the philosophy while encouraging teachers to foster students’ independence. “Dr. Zoran showed our teachers how to shift their mindset, to see children as competent learners and thinkers, as individual people,” explained PreSchool Director, Mrs. Melissa Lebowitz.

“Our teachers are lifelong learners,” emphasizes BT Director of Education Mrs. Zipora Schorr. “Their enthusiasm and excitement for new ideas will translate to a PreSchool with enthusiastic and excited children, ready to learn and discover.”

Morah Ingrid Strand, 3’s teacher, was amazed by Dr. Zoran’s ideas. “I am really looking forward to working with her more throughout the year so she can help me take my thoughts and ideas to the next level,” she says. Four’s teacher Morah Stephanie Ziman was equally inspired: “Dr. Zoran is a firm believer that we, as teachers, should accept and treat our children as individuals. She recognizes that the classroom environment is where the teacher and children learn together through exploration and discovery.”
